Roads into the 21st century - balancing the demands of 'growth' against our obligation to 'preserve'

Abstract

In line with demands of the population for increased mobility, the road network in Queensland expanded rapidly in the 1960's and early 1970's. However, this network is now becoming increasingly old, while at the same time demands for expansion of it shows no signs of abating. This combination of need, together with the fact that road funding levels have not kept pace with these trends, have created a need for development of a defensible Road Network Strategy to lead us into the next century. We must ensure that the optimum choices are made between the competing obligations of preserving our asset and of providing new or extended road space for the growth in demand. The declared road system alone in Queensland has a replacement value estimated at about $15B. Total funding allocation for preservation and extension of that asset is of the order of $500M per annum, with the current demands for extension taking more than half of those funds. The need for a statewide strategy is obvious, and the Department is in an advanced stage with its development. This paper outlines the process used to develop that strategy to its present stage, which includes first pass draft strategies for each of the four non-metropolitan regions. It has been recognised that a Road Authority has an obligation to provide at least a level of service to all road users. Everyone is entitled to basic mobility and level of road condition. These Community Service Obligations or minimum tolerable conditions can be defined by maximum allowable pavement roughness, maximum allowable traffic volumes for given road standards, intolerable accident histories and flood immunity. These limits make up the first set of deficiency - termed minimum tolerable deficiency criteria. They are greatly dependent on community expectations and the funding the community is providing to roads. A second, less stringent, set of deficiency are used to define those road sections and bridges which would desirably (for economic/safety/comfort reasons) be upgraded if sufficient funds were available. These are termed engineering deficiency criteria and are used to identify (ie needs other than tolerable needs, and which would be addressed if funding were adequate).
